Albert County is located in southeastern New Brunswick, bounded by Saint John and Westmorland Counties and the Bay of Fundy. It was set off from Westmorland County in 1845.

Parishes:

 Alma Coverdale Elgin Harvey Hillsborough Hopewell
Much of the pre-1845 genealogical data for Albert County is described in the genealogical guide for Westmorland County.
